Stand-based pick holders, often clamped to microphone stands or attached to guitar stands, have been around for years. They serve the basic purpose of holding picks in a location that’s theoretically convenient for the guitarist to reach should they drop or need to switch picks mid-performance. While this sounds practical in theory, the reality of live performance dynamics presents several downsides to relying solely on stand-based pick holders.

Firstly, mobility is a significant concern. Live performances are not just about the music; they’re about the show. Guitarists often find themselves moving around the stage, engaging with the audience, and sometimes even with band members. Being tethered to a mic stand for the sake of accessing picks can severely limit a guitarist’s ability to perform freely. This limitation not only affects the energy and engagement level of the performance but can also impact the guitarist’s creative expression on stage.

Secondly, accessibility in critical moments can be a challenge. Imagine being in the middle of an intense solo, and you drop your pick. The last thing you want is to be scanning the stage for where you last placed your stand-based pick holder. Quick pick models, designed to be attached directly to your guitar’s strap, ensure that a fresh pick is always at your fingertips, literally. This immediate accessibility can be the difference between a smooth, professional performance and an awkward scramble on stage.

Furthermore, stand-based pick holders are not always reliable. They can be knocked over, forgotten, or even placed too far out of reach in the heat of the moment. In contrast, quick pick models offer a consistent solution that moves with you, ensuring reliability throughout your performance.
